James Scott
@jamesscott
Senior Software Engineer with a strong skillset in React, Node.js and Java/Spring Boot.
What I'm looking for
As a seasoned software engineer, I leverage my expertise in developing scalable applications and leading teams to drive business success. With a keen awareness of industry trends, I stay up-to-date with emerging technologies to solve complex problems. My collaborative approach enables me to gather requirements, lead cross-functional teams, and deliver robust platforms.
With a strong background in computer science and machine learning, I have developed a passion for creating visually captivating frontends and scalable backend services. My experience in migrating applications to microservice architecture and implementing ETL services has improved performance and maintainability.
I am a results-driven professional with a proven track record of delivering high-quality solutions that drive business metrics and customer satisfaction. I am excited to continue pushing the boundaries of technology and driving innovation in my next role.
Experience
Work history, roles, and key accomplishments
Senior Software Engineer
SoftServe
Mar 2020 - Feb 2022 (1 year 11 months)
Developed scalable applications and led teams, with expertise in React, Node.js, and Java/Spring Boot. Implemented Storybook UI library, migrated to microservice architecture, and developed comprehensive travel business processing platform.
Education
Degrees, certifications, and relevant coursework
Stockholm University
Bachelor's degree, Computer Science
2012 - 2016
Completed a Bachelor's degree in Computer Science with a minor in Machine Learning. The program provided a strong foundation in software development, algorithms, and data structures, alongside exposure to machine learning principles and applications.
Tech stack
Software and tools used professionally
Availability
Location
Authorized to work in
Interested in hiring James?
You can contact James and 90k+ other talented remote workers on Himalayas.
Message JamesFind your dream job
Sign up now and join over 85,000 remote workers who receive personalized job alerts, curated job matches, and more for free!
